I thought I had better post this for a little redemption from posting a picture of a can she butchered trying to get it open the last time she cooked. She was busy today; taking care of me, doing some grocery shopping and fixing supper for me, the daughter in law and grandson.

She had salmon patties and makes them from her own recipe in her head. I prefer some onion and celery chopped fine in mine but hers are pretty good.  Her sides were Kraft shells and cheese; don’t love them but I can eat them and she had some canned red beets. I had her get some take home and bake bread to have too, I was about to have withdrawal from not having any bread and butter for a few days!

I had a pat of compound butter on top of the salmon pattie and the DIL had some on her bread. She said she liked it. I made it from a stick of butter, 3 Tbs. crumbled gorgonzola cheese, a good tsp. of Savor All seasoning and a tsp. of dried garlic flakes.
